Bright Green Talent Green Corps is seeking a Recruitment Director (Boston or SF) and an Assistant Organizing Director. Great non-profit that runs a one-year hands-on training program for environmental leaders -- like Teach for America but for environmental organizing.

www.idealist.org
Green Corps is searching for a Recruitment Director to help recruit a new generation of environmental organizers. The Recruitment Director will work under the guidance of the Executive Director to develop and manage an annual recruitment campaign to select 25-35 organizers from a pool of 2,500-3,000...
